Zantac 360 Interactions
There are 300 drugs known to interact with Zantac 360 (famotidine), along with 2 disease interactions, and 1 alcohol/food interaction. Of the total drug interactions, 14 are major, 247 are moderate, and 39 are minor.

Drug Interaction Classification
Highly clinically significant. Avoid combinations; the risk of the interaction outweighs the benefit. | |
Moderately clinically significant. Usually avoid combinations; use it only under special circumstances. | |
Minimally clinically significant. Minimize risk; assess risk and consider an alternative drug, take steps to circumvent the interaction risk and/or institute a monitoring plan. | |
No interaction information available. |
